Output 183fef45638bc36781b65114fc1248b14016b40bf5a9cbd67d3d45aa56dca5c7:1

value
13598767
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ec0c7cf3a9f10b681dbaa7ccf8ab6547eaa921d OP_EQUAL
address
3AL2PCZfKKeeZyyzkhfk4MTVfFyLAxwxLx
transaction
183fef45638bc36781b65114fc1248b14016b40bf5a9cbd67d3d45aa56dca5c7
confirmations
291666
spent
true